WebThe cause of dry eye in dogs is usually their immune system attacking the glands that produce tears. However, other causes include chronic infection, previous surgery (eg cherry eye surgery), trauma, or previous medication (eg trimethoprim-sulphonamide). WebSometimes, tear production can be impaired by a number of conditions, including allergies, local swelling, and infection. While usually not serious if treated promptly, dry eye can be a symptom of Canine Distemper Virus and should be addressed as soon as possible.

WebDogs that have their prolapsed tear glands (“cherry eyes”) removed instead of surgically replaced, are also at a higher risk for developing dry eye. Signs. Patients with mild to moderate dry eye develop a thick, sticky mucoid discharge which becomes crusty and adherent to their eyelids.
